Essential Commodities Act Invoked To Ensure Uninterrupted LPG Supply
The decision was taken to address potential shortages caused by developments in the Middle East. India consumed 31.3 million tonnes of LPG during the financial year 2024-25. Of this total, only 12.8 million tonnes were produced inside the country.

New Delhi 10 March 2026

As per news report of NDTV,The Centre has invoked the Essential Commodities Act to guarantee an uninterrupted supply of domestic cooking gas. It has directed oil refineries and petrochemical units to increase production of liquefied petroleum gas to the maximum possible level and to redirect key hydrocarbon streams into the LPG pool.
